The 404 error page is displayed when a client requests a page that is not present on the site. It indicates that either a link was wrong or the page was recently deleted. The 404 error is an HTTP standard response code meaning "Not Found" and shows that the server could not find the requested page, unlike a "Server Not Found" error where no connection was made. Web servers will generally issue a 404 HTML page with the code and phrase, but a custom 404 page can be designed and include a link back to the site.

6. EXPLANATION OF 404 CODE
In code 404, the first digit “4” represents a client
error. The server indicates that you did a mistake
like misspelling the URL or requesting for a page
that is not available on your site.
The middle digit, 0 represents a general syntax
error .The last digit, 4 refers to a specific error in
the group of 40x.
7. HTTP STATUS CODE
Whenever you visit a web page, your computer will
request data from a server through HTTP. Even
before the requested page is displayed in your
browser, the web server will send the HTTP header
that has the status code. The status code provides
information about the status of the request. A
normal web page gets the HTTP status code as
200. But if the server could not find a web page on
your website then the server 404 HTTP status
code.
